Let's face it, I wouldn't be driving a car worth six digits on a regular basis, so I might as well view it as an investment, in which case I'd be leaning towards this (claimed as rare because manual) Facel Vega FVS with a 300 and odd hp Hemi.
Other contenders were a Delahaye 235 MS Chapron (slower and uglier and no rarer), a hand crafted aluminium Maserati 450S replica on Maserati running gear (beautiful but only a replica), one of two Alfa Romeo Montreal Group 4 touring cars in the world (rough looking because race machine), the 000 rolling chassis prototype of the Lancia Delta S4 Stradale (literally no drivetrain or interior) and a whole bunch of Detomaso Panteras including one with 600 hp (which I would've liked but which simply don't seem like they'd increase in value).
